+ -
当前位置:首页 → 问答吧 → 重载CButton的EnableWindow

重载CButton的EnableWindow

时间:2011-12-15

来源:互联网

我写了一个CMyButton的类,继承于CButton。请问要重载EnableWindow,并且使用GetDlgItem(IDC_CButton1)->EnableWindow(False);的时候能进入到我重载的函数应该怎么做?

作者: woshiqinxue   发布时间: 2011-12-15

为啥要重载这个?有啥用用途、。。。

作者: shen_wei   发布时间: 2011-12-15

CWnd::EnableWindow  
BOOL EnableWindow( BOOL bEnable = TRUE );

不是虚函数,要在参数上做重载

作者: chengbar   发布时间: 2011-12-15

这个项目需要的,所以要修改。
在CMyButton.h 头文件里怎么声明?直接用:BOOL EnableWindow(BOOL bEnable = TRUE);吗?但是我直接这么声明的运行时并不进入函数里面啊。CWnd::EnableWindow应该是返回参数吧?

作者: woshiqinxue   发布时间: 2011-12-15

热门下载

更多